David Cook 8ff67aca41 Disable filters and sorting when form is modified
Stimulus controllers aren't supposed to reach outside their own element (so we can't do this with targets). Perhaps the controller should be bigger to encompass more, but I wanted to see if I could avoid making a mega component that does everything. For now it seems appropriate just to pass a selector in.
Another option is to publish events on other controllers using Outlets, but I don't know if we need to go there just yet.

/**
* @jest-environment jsdom
*/
import { Application } from "stimulus";
import bulk_form_controller from "../../../app/webpacker/controllers/bulk_form_controller";
describe("BulkFormController", () => {
beforeAll(() => {
const application = Application.start();
application.register("bulk-form", bulk_form_controller);
});
// Mock I18n. TODO: moved to a shared helper
beforeAll(() => {
const mockedT = jest.fn();
mockedT.mockImplementation((string, opts) => (string + ', ' + JSON.stringify(opts)));
global.I18n = {
t: mockedT
};
})
// (jest still doesn't have aroundEach https://github.com/jestjs/jest/issues/4543 )
afterAll(() => {
delete global.I18n;
})
beforeEach(() => {
document.body.innerHTML = `
<div id="disable1"></div>
<div id="disable2"></div>
<form data-controller="bulk-form" data-bulk-form-disable-selector-value="#disable1,#disable2">
<div id="actions" data-bulk-form-target="actions" class="hidden"></div>
<div id="modified_summary" data-bulk-form-target="modifiedSummary" data-translation-key="modified_summary"></div>
<div data-record-id="1">
<input id="input1a" type="text" value="initial1a">
<input id="input1b" type="text" value="initial1b">
</div>
<div data-record-id="2">
<input id="input2" type="text" value="initial2">
</div>
<input type="submit">
</form>
`;
});
describe("Modifying input values", () => {
// This is more of a behaviour spec. Jest doesn't have all the niceties of RSpec so lots of code
// would be repeated if these were broken into multiple examples. So it seems impractical to
// write individual unit tests.
it("counts modified fields and records", () => {
const disable1 = document.getElementById("disable1");
const disable2 = document.getElementById("disable2");
const actions = document.getElementById("actions");
const modified_summary = document.getElementById("modified_summary");
const input1a = document.getElementById("input1a");
const input1b = document.getElementById("input1b");
const input2 = document.getElementById("input2");
// Record 1: First field changed (we're not simulating a user in a browser here; we're testing DOM events directly)
input1a.value = 'updated1a';
input1a.dispatchEvent(new Event("change"));
// Expect only first field to show modified
expect(input1a.classList).toContain('modified');
expect(input1b.classList).not.toContain('modified');
expect(input2.classList).not.toContain('modified');
// Actions and modified summary are shown, with other sections disabled
expect(actions.classList).not.toContain('hidden');
expect(modified_summary.textContent).toBe('modified_summary, {"count":1}');
expect(disable1.classList).toContain('disabled-section');
expect(disable2.classList).toContain('disabled-section');
// Record 1: Second field changed
input1b.value = 'updated1b';
input1b.dispatchEvent(new Event("change"));
// Expect to show modified, and same summary translation
expect(input1a.classList).toContain('modified');
expect(input1b.classList).toContain('modified');
expect(input2.classList).not.toContain('modified');
expect(actions.classList).not.toContain('hidden');
expect(modified_summary.textContent).toBe('modified_summary, {"count":1}');
// Record 2: has been changed
input2.value = 'updated2';
input2.dispatchEvent(new Event("change"));
// Expect all fields to show modified, summary counts both records
expect(input1a.classList).toContain('modified');
expect(input1b.classList).toContain('modified');
expect(input2.classList).toContain('modified');
expect(actions.classList).not.toContain('hidden');
expect(modified_summary.textContent).toBe('modified_summary, {"count":2}');
// Record 1: Change first field back to original value
input1a.value = 'initial1a';
input1a.dispatchEvent(new Event("change"));
// Expect first field to not show modified. But both records are still modified.
expect(input1a.classList).not.toContain('modified');
expect(input1b.classList).toContain('modified');
expect(input2.classList).toContain('modified');
expect(actions.classList).not.toContain('hidden');
expect(modified_summary.textContent).toBe('modified_summary, {"count":2}');
// Record 1: Change second field back to original value
input1b.value = 'initial1b';
input1b.dispatchEvent(new Event("change"));
// Both fields for record 1 show unmodified, but second record is still modified
expect(input1a.classList).not.toContain('modified');
expect(input1b.classList).not.toContain('modified');
expect(input2.classList).toContain('modified');
expect(actions.classList).not.toContain('hidden');
expect(modified_summary.textContent).toBe('modified_summary, {"count":1}');
expect(disable1.classList).toContain('disabled-section');
expect(disable2.classList).toContain('disabled-section');
// Record 2: Change back to original value
input2.value = 'initial2';
input2.dispatchEvent(new Event("change"));
// No fields or records are modified
expect(input1a.classList).not.toContain('modified');
expect(input1b.classList).not.toContain('modified');
expect(input2.classList).not.toContain('modified');
// Actions are hidden and other sections are now re-enabled
expect(actions.classList).toContain('hidden');
expect(modified_summary.textContent).toBe('modified_summary, {"count":0}');
expect(disable1.classList).not.toContain('disabled-section');
expect(disable2.classList).not.toContain('disabled-section');
});
});
